    Wise County homecoming, Decatur played host Friday to families of 649 of Wise County's 1,900 war veterans.. Sergeant Thurman Rhine, left, his father L. G. Rhine, and cousin Sergeant Wayne Rhine. The cousins were also part of the "Lost Battalion" prisoners of war. In the picture you can see the cousins wearing their uniforms, Mr. Rhine is wearing a black suit, vest, white collared shirt, eyeglasses, and hat. There is a car behind them, a building and two American flags.
